Family Services Specialist

3 months ago


Brooklyn, United States Osborne Association Inc Full time

Description:
Osborne Association serves individuals, families, and communities affected by the criminal justice system. Through our programs, we offer opportunities for people to heal from and repair harm, restore their lives, and thrive. We challenge systems rooted in racism and retribution and fight for policies and practices that promote true safety, justice, and liberation.

At Osborne, we are guided by core values and shared beliefs. We honor everyone's capacity to change, celebrate our shared humanity, are united in our pursuit of justice and equity, take all possible steps to keep our commitments, and advocate for people and principles with fierce and tenacious determination.

We are currently seeking a Family Services Specialist. The Family Services Specialist will provide comprehensive case management to formerly incarcerated Women and their families. Supporting re-entry and transition processes, the Family Services Specialist Provide support participants in assimilating into the workforce and developing professional behaviors conducive to personal and professional growth.

**Salary range**: $28-$31 per hour

**Requirements**:
**Essential Duties**
- Perform intake for women affected by the criminal justice system, and provide family strength-based needs assessments, including assessments for daily living needs.
- Recruit and screen participants for the program, develop individualized service plans, and make referrals internally and externally for appropriate services such as mental health counseling, any form of public assistance benefits, housing, substance abuse treatment, vocational counseling, family counseling, and any other needs requested by the participant.
- Develop an individual action plan with participants to address their immediate concerns, such as mental health follow-up, housing benefits, family, future goals
- Provide and refer participants to employment/educational resources as requested to internal and external resources in the community.
- Facilitate workshops addressing work readiness, professionalism, desired goals, and cognitive behavior.
- Prepare and submit all required reports, participant progress notes, and data in a timely fashion utilizing the Electronic Case Management (ECM) system
- Conduct outreach efforts to recruit and educate the community about the services offered as needed.
- Perform other duties as assigned.

**Minimum Qualifications**:

- Bachelor's degree in Criminal Justice, Psychology, Sociology or related field and/or three years of progressive work experience supporting a social service organization
- Experience providing case management, counseling and group facilitation

**Key Competencies**:

- Knowledge of the criminal justice system
- Ability to work effectively under tight deadlines, pay strong attention to detail, and time management skills
- Ability to work in teams and collaborate effectively with people in different functions
- Proficient in database management, Microsoft Office and Google Suites
- Excellent assessment, treatment planning and problem-resolution skills
- Ability to take the initiative and drive for results
- Strong oral and written communication skills with the ability to analyze and integrate information independently
- Ability to travel locally
- Bilingual (in English/Spanish) is a plus
